Key Facts
- Just Earrings's instance of is recorded as album[3].
- Just Earrings's genre is rock music[4].
- Just Earrings was followed by Winter-Harvest[5].
- Just Earrings was performed by Golden Earring[6].
- Just Earrings's record label is recorded as Polydor[7].
- Just Earrings's language of work or name is recorded as English[8].
- Just Earrings was released on January 1, 1965[9].
